Who is Malavika?
Malavika is a Tollywood playback singer. Malavika started her singing career with the song "Nuvvu nenu kalisunte" for the movie Gangotri. Malavika, who is a Nandi Award winner as the best playback singer for the year 2005-2006, has sung for around 70 movies until date. She was also the winner of Etv paadutha teeyaga as a child.
Her hit songs include "Bommali", a chart buster song from the movie Billa and "Holessa" from Sri Ramadasu.
Malavika started her training in music from her mother,a singer herself at a very young age.Later on she had the classical training from Kum Mandapanka Sarada. Malavika did her schooling from Little Angels High School, Visakhapatnam. Her mother taught music in the same school. They later shifted base to Hyderabad once Malavika started receiving offers from the film industry.
She got married to Krishna Chaitanya in 2013
